补充资料:肝脏间叶错构瘤
肝脏间叶错构瘤
hepatic mesenchymal hamartoma
肝脏发育畸形所形成的肿瘤样疾病。罕见。85%在2岁内发病。男性多发。大部分病例有腹胀、腹部包块,少数有腹痛或发育不良。B超、CT可显示肝内多房性或多囊性占位性病变。预后较好。是否有恶变的可能性尚未清楚。
